SUMMARY:Beyond the Safety Pin: #JaggedJustice Post-Election Accountability & Action
DESCRIPTION:A call has been made for people who want to express support for the African-American/Black\, Latinx\, Muslim\, LGBTQ\, and other marginalized communities experiencing high levels of fear during these uncertain times\, to wear a safety pin to demonstrate that tartgeted commuities are “safe” in their presence. While this is a show of solidarity\, is it enough? \nThis workshop will examine post-election backlash and the actions and reactions to race\, gender\, immigration\, sovereignty and other issues causing a broad range of concerns and responses to what the Women of Color Network\, Inc. (WOCN\, Inc.) has defined as “#JaggedJustice.” \n#JaggedJustice seeks to galvanize a collective voice in solidarity with those who have lost their lives\, and with survivors of individual and collective acts of violence. Presenters will guide participants in connecting the dots between issues of oppression and the experiences of survivors of domestic and sexual violence. SUMMARY:Spring 2015 Community Education Series: The Safe & Together Model
DESCRIPTION:The CU Denver Center on Domestic Violence’s Spring 2015 Community Education Series “The Safe & Together Model” will take place on Wednesday\, January 14th at the University of Colorado Denver’s Lawrence Street Center in downtown Denver. \nThis training will provide an overview of the Safe and Together Model and its application to child welfare interventions. It will include an introductory exploration of concepts and skills associated with successfully intervening with domestic violence perpetrators and partnering with domestic violence survivors around the safety and well-being of children. This training will also encourage cross-system collaboration to address domestic violence and child maltreatment.
